- Hintergrund
- RGS19, also known as Regulator of G-protein signaling 19, belongs to RGS (regulator of G protein signaling) family and negatively regulates G protein coupled receptor signaling. This protein specifically interacts with heterotrimeric GTP-binding protein G alpha i3 (GAI3). Recombinant human RGS19 protein, fused to His-tag at N-terminus, was expressed in E.coli and purified by using conventional chromatography.
